# GraphPeek settings — dependency graph visualizer
#
# Heads up, future maintainer: the edge cache here is load-bearing.
# If the graph renders as spaghetti, it's usually a stale cache,
# not your layout change. Node metadata comes from the registry DB,
# which GraphPeek reaches using the connection string set just below.

database URL for bahop-yagep: mssql://sildor_svc:35ha7jz@db-fb6d.nelvrodyn.example:5432/casath

Ticket: PLUM-2841. The Orchardline schema migration for the ledger tables must run with zero downtime. Plan is expand-contract: add nullable columns, dual-write from the Bramblet service, backfill, then drop old columns in a later release. Rollback is safe until the contract step. Staging run completed cleanly on the Verlo cluster. The build we validated against is identified below.

pipeline stamp: htk31_3c6b63a1fd55b8745625d3b6ce9c5fc

Onboarding note for on-call: the undo/redo stack in Sketchloom (our diagram editor) is persisted server-side per session. If the history service crashes, users lose redo state but not saved diagrams — that's expected. Restarting the service requires unsealing its config vault first. Check the dashboard before restarting. The vault unseal step needs the recovery passphrase, provided below.

recovery phrase for kahif-tagag: ulavan-oliax-ulaath-sorys-aldius-kaseth

## Per-Tenant Rate Quotas

Quick heads-up for the sync: the Copperline gateway now enforces per-tenant quotas instead of one global bucket. Each tenant gets 500 requests per minute by default, with burst headroom of 2x for thirty seconds. Overages return a 429 with a retry hint, so clients shouldn't hammer us anymore. You can inspect or bump a tenant's quota through the admin endpoint, which authenticates with the service key shown below.

gateway credential: vxb3-o9a